     I think its 12 final players but I maybe wrong. Heres the invitees.

    Nickeil Alexander-Walker, R.J. Barrett, Aaron Best, Khem Birch, Chris Boucher, Oshae Brissett, Dillon Brooks, Brandon Clarke, Aaron Doornekamp, Luguentz Dort, Shai Gilgeous-Alexander, Melvin Ejim, Brady Heslip, Cory Joseph, Mfiondu Kabengele, Naz Mitrou-Long, Trey Lyles, Jamal Murray, Andrew Nembhard, Kelly Olynyk, Kevin Pangos, Dwight Powell, Phil Scrubb, Thomas Scrubb, Marial Shayok, Andy Rautins, Nik Stauskas, Tristan Thompson, Kyle Wiltjer.
